Understanding Arizona’s Climate and Its Impact on Flooring

Living in Arizona means dealing with intense heat, low humidity, and high sun exposure, conditions that influence how different flooring materials behave.

Here’s how the local climate impacts your flooring choices:

  • Hardwood requires acclimation before installation to prevent gapping or shrinking in dry conditions.

  • Tile needs precise spacing to handle thermal expansion and contraction.

  • Luxury vinyl may warp if installed over an uneven or unprepared subfloor.

Choosing the Right Flooring: An Educational Guide for Homeowners

Selecting the right flooring begins with understanding how each material performs and how it aligns with your lifestyle. Here’s an overview of popular options:

Hardwood Flooring
Hardwood Flooring

Hardwood flooring offers lasting beauty and value. When installed properly, hardwood can last 50–100 years, making it one of the best long-term investments for your home. In Arizona’s dry climate, acclimation and expert installation are key to preventing issues such as warping or gapping.

Laminate Flooring Installer
Laminate Flooring

Laminate is a practical choice for active households. It’s durable, scratch-resistant, and designed to mimic the appearance of real wood. Laminate is especially well-suited for high-traffic areas and homes with pets or children.

Professional tile flooring installation in a modern kitchen with precision grout lines
Tile Flooring

Tile remains a top choice in Arizona because it naturally helps keep indoor spaces cooler. It’s long-lasting, easy to maintain, and available in various textures and designs. Proper leveling and grouting ensure a stable, visually appealing finish.

Luxury Vinyl Plank (LVP)
Luxury Vinyl Plank (LVP)

Industry research shows that vinyl flooring now makes up over half of residential flooring demand, with luxury vinyl plank (LVP) becoming one of the top choices for homeowners. Its water resistance, durability, and affordability make LVP a versatile option for nearly any room.

Subfloor Preparation: A Critical Step for
Long-Term Success

A successful flooring installation begins beneath the surface. The subfloor must be clean, level, and structurally sound to support your new flooring. Skipping subfloor preparation can lead to issues such as squeaks, cracks, or lifted planks.

Subfloor preparation may include:

  • Leveling uneven areas

     

  • Repairing dips, cracks, or weak spots

     

  • Removing old adhesives

     

  • Grinding concrete where necessary

     

This foundational step is essential for ensuring your flooring performs as expected.
